Output e69176653cbdd75e7b935aae3cd9a91d05a90e247a1196130b33444c41fa8517:0

value
50081329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66ced4901a3a572449a7329368f357cdbdb360fb OP_EQUAL
address
3B4ccw5rTT6u6DvdgQBmXfWVbjgpdJThT7
transaction
e69176653cbdd75e7b935aae3cd9a91d05a90e247a1196130b33444c41fa8517
spent
true